The Parliament of South Africa passed on Friday by majority vote a bill authorizing same-sex marriage. According to the motion, officials of the Department of Home Affairs should officiate these ceremonies, even if they are against them.

U.S. President Donald has now said he may send as many as 15,000 troops to the U.S.-Mexico border, as he doubled down on threats to the Central American migrant caravan, which has become a major flash-point in the lead-up to the midterm elections.
